To take care of a beagle puppy, feed it a dog food that’s labeled either “Growth” or “Puppy” to ensure your new beagle gets the calcium and protein it needs to grow. When the puppy is under 12 weeks of age, divide its food into 4 meals a day, then reduce this to 3 meals from 3 to 6 months, and 2 meals after that.

You can start exercising your Beagle puppy when it's 2½-3 months old by taking it on short walks, then increasing the walks' length as the pup grows. A few precautions to observe: first, puppies younger than eight months old shouldn't do too much jumping, running, or stairs, as these can injure their still-developing joints and bones. Beagle characteristics Beagles are brave, intelligent, and social dogs that are good with children and known for their loving, tolerant, sweet, and gentle temperament. The breed does well indoors and as an apartment dog as long as they are properly exercised and taken for long walks daily.

If your puppy is ready to progress onto more advanced dog training classes. Exercise your dog. Your beagle should be happy and energetic, which means he needs to exercise every day. This includes two walks that last at least 20 minutes a piece. If you beagle is a puppy or elderly, the walks can be shorter at 15 minutes or less. You can also play interactive games with your beagles, such as fetch or Frisbee. Beagle Care Tip #4 - Buckle Up Your Beagle If there was just one care element that had a direct life-or-death impact for a dog, it would be a car restraint. Allowing your Beagle to be free in the car is dangerous for both him and you.
